**Ticket: Config drift blocking Quillbus broker upgrade**

Staging and production Quillbus nodes have diverged since the Harpersfield migration; three settings differ and the upgrade preflight fails. We need agreement at the weekly sync on which values win before scheduling the 4.x upgrade window. For reference, the intended canonical configuration is as follows.

service settings:
DRUWYN_HOST=druwyn.zemvarsys.internal
DRUWYN_PORT=3000

CI note — Pinhold policy failures

If a Glimmerstack build fails with "unpinned transitive dependency," the submitter likely used a range specifier instead of an exact version. Our policy requires exact pins for everything below the top level. Ask them to regenerate the lockfile with the pin tool and resubmit. The failing job prints its trace token at the end of the log, shown here.

build token for tajeg-bajep: htk14_409ba9df6b8acb

## Step 4: Wire Up Role-Based Access

Our wiki, Papertrail Grove, gates page edits by role, so the deploy job needs a service account with the editor role — nothing broader, please. Double-check the role binding in the admin panel before you sign off; last quarter someone granted admin by accident. The job reads the service account's token from its env file, directly after this step.

secret setting of tafog-fawef: COURIER_KEY5=230ef

The recording studio on Level 2 of the Ashgrove building is a controlled space. New starters may not bring visitors inside during active sessions. Book slots through the studio calendar; drop-ins are turned away. Keep the corridor quiet when the red lamp is lit. Food, drink, and unbadged guests stay outside. Equipment leaves the room only with the studio coordinator's sign-off. All sessions are logged. Entry to the studio door requires the pass below.

door code, hahop-bawif: bdg-B-76

Minutes — Management Meeting, Vexlor Industries

Attendees agreed to a write-down of aging stock at the Draymoor warehouse, chiefly the Corvex-3 fittings line. Finance confirmed the adjustment will post this quarter. Marta Delven will brief auditors; operations will clear shelf space by month-end. For the incoming director: disposal options are still open. The confidential note on forward plans follows below.

internal memo for kajef-bagaf: Silionax Freight is in early talks to buy Silathax Freight for about $30.4 million. The Aldael launch date is January 3, and nothing goes to the press before then.